Job Description

PHOTOGRAPHER

This position will be responsible for the product photography, lifestyle photography, photoshoot set, photoshoot direction, and equipment management. A successful candidate must be self-motivated, comfortable working independently, be able to work under pressure and have the ability to manage multiple projects at the same time in a fast-paced environment. They must also be team oriented and organized. We are looking for someone with a positive attitude and high energy with passion for fashion and ecommerce.

Responsibilities

  • Product Photography - this position will be responsible for the look of all product shots on the website.
  • Capture the functionality, features, benefits and uniqueness of individual products.
  • Experience directing, posing, and engaging modeling talent to best showcase merchandise according to the company aesthetic.
  • The ability to handle a high-volume studio workflow and execute both on-model and lifestyle imagery under tight deadlines.
  • Shoot editorial marketing assets as needed.
  • Understand deadlines and schedules to help prioritize work.
  • Maintain relationships with team members, models, stylists, etc.
  • Execute standard photography operation procedures including image editing techniques, tools, processes and guidelines
  • Image archiving and file organization
  • Ensure studio output exceeds industry standards and expectations. Drives towards continuous improvement and creative solutions.
  • Run studio space to keep equipment up to date, organized and maintained.
  • Oversee photography brand standards, lighting technique and image quality
  • Proactive in communication and collaboration
  • Utilize up to date knowledge of product trends, consumer buying and photography/imaging technology to enhance product photo presentation
  • Participate in weekly/monthly/quarterly and annual marketing meetings

Requirements

  • Minimum 40 hours per week (on location, no remote positions available)
  • Strong knowledge in both natural and studio lighting
  • A self-starter, with a strong sense of teamwork in a fast-paced, high volume, deadline-driven environment
  • Expert knowledge of Canon EOS, Adobe Creative Suite, Mac OS
  • Indoor/Studio Lighting techniques (Photography) a must
  • Ability to size images and color settings for the web and social media.
  • Strong Communication Skills
  • Maintain high standards for creative output
  • Strong work ethic
  • A firm handle on a photography studio, its environment and its processes are a must.
  • 5-7 years’ experience in studio/photo industry. Product Photography is a must.
  • Current portfolio to be submitted with your application
